USSC Research Associate Ava Kalinauskas spoke to ABC Radio's The World Today program about the mood at the Democratic National Convention and the path forward for Kamala Harris.

"So far what we've seen at the DNC is just a display of hope and celebration for the Democrats and I think a level of excitement that was virtually impossible to imagine just a month ago when Biden was still in the race," said Kalinauskas.

"So far Harris has had this dream run ... but it will be really interesting to see if she can keep up this momentum. She's mounting the shortest presidential campaign in modern US electoral history, and so the DNC is really her opportunity to tell voters what she stands for and deliver a vision for her path forward."
